Output e5f8c478ecdc782969f10111ffdd3393db784ba288cbef1ea6910a5cf8aa9cbd:0

value
617426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bc81225998bee2b38d93283785f3f5c21128ca5 OP_EQUALVERIFY OP_CHECKSIG
address
1M36fBRebRFDG54uigteHA8SWWH6BPhYe3
transaction
e5f8c478ecdc782969f10111ffdd3393db784ba288cbef1ea6910a5cf8aa9cbd
confirmations
425759
spent
true